Abstract :
The concept of software architecture (SA) provides a new way for the transition from the construct and requirement to implementation. Software architecture style is a classification of SA. Different style has different system characteristic. Through the research of software architecture style, we can direct the software development well using SA. Formalizing software architecture style made the communication more precise and convenient at the level of SA. Formalizing software architecture style will be beneficial to formal verification and comparison of different style. This paper proposes the service oriented software architecture style, formalizes the new service oriented SA style using formal specification notation Z, gives the definition of match and composition of service component, analyses the replacement of SA style and proves four theorems of replacement
